Patent number: 12360018Abstract: A system for obtaining a soil sample, dispensing liquid, such as a nanoparticle suspension, into the soil sample, collecting the resulting leachate, and extracting a soil layer from the obtained soil sample. A sample tube is used for obtaining and holding a soil sample, and includes a removable section and stationary section joined in sliding relation to each other. A fluid dispensing unit is configured to attach to the sample tube to dispense fluid through the soil sample and may include a magnetic stirrer, pump, and different flow rate configurations. A collection unit attaches to the sample tube and collects the resulting leachate. A soil layer extraction tool holds the sample tube, creates an opening in the sample tube exposing the soil sample, and extracts a layer of soil for analysis using extractor blades. The extractor blades include an upper blade and lower blade connected by a vertical blade.Type: GrantFiled: December 11, 2024Date of Patent: July 15, 2025Assignee: KUWAIT UNIVERSITYInventors: Naser Alsayegh, Fatemah M. Patent number: 12326384Abstract: A sample tube is disclosed in a system for obtaining a soil sample, dispensing liquid into the soil sample, collecting the resulting leachate, and extracting a soil layer from the soil sample. The sample tube includes a removable section and stationary section joined in sliding relation. The removable section includes a first vertical wall, second vertical wall, and top ring. The stationary section has openings covered by the first vertical wall and second vertical wall of the removable section. Stabilizing means such as flanges are included for preventing rotation of the removable section within the stationary section. The flanges contact sides of the removable section. A drilling head and T-shaped handle may attach to the sample tube for extraction of a soil sample.Type: GrantFiled: December 11, 2024Date of Patent: June 10, 2025Assignee: KUWAIT UNIVERSITYInventors: Naser Alsayegh, Fatemah M. Patent number: 12282494Abstract: A primary database system loads database objects into a primary in-memory store according to a given format. The primary database captures, in replay logs, the loading of the database objects according to the given format. The primary database sends the replay logs to a secondary database system. In response to receiving a replay log, the secondary database checks the value of a log replay configuration parameter. If the configuration parameter is a first value, the secondary database replays the replay log to load the corresponding database objects into a secondary in-memory store according to a first format. If the configuration parameter is a second value, the secondary database replays the log to load the objects according to a second format, and if the configuration parameter is a third value, the secondary database replays the log to load the objects in a same format which was used by the primary database.Type: GrantFiled: December 5, 2023Date of Patent: April 22, 2025Assignee: SAP SEInventors: Janardhan Hungund, Neha Shikha Kachhap, Jagadeesha Kanihal, Sebastian Seifert, Bernhard Scheirle, Amit Pathak, Werner Thesing, Thomas Peh

Publication number: 20250099533Abstract: Disclosed are compositions and methods for the use of adiponectin peptidomimetics in therapeutic applications. The compositions can include a peptide, for example, D-Asn-Ile-Pro-Nva-Leu-Tyr-D-Ser-Phe-Ala-D-Ser-NH2, a solubilizer, a surfactant(s), a buffer, optionally boric acid and optionally mannitol. The osmolality of the composition can be between 260 to 330 mOsm/kg and the pH can be between 4.5 to 5.5. Methods of using the compositions in treating certain eye disease(s) are also disclosed.Type: ApplicationFiled: December 10, 2024Publication date: March 27, 2025Inventors: Shikha P Barman, Kevin L. Patent number: 12246294Abstract: The system for making suspensions includes a housing, with a platform mounted therein and a translating table slidably mounted on the platform for removably supporting a receptacle. A base fluid tank stores a base fluid, and a solid particle container stores solid particles. A rotating dispenser system is mounted within the housing, above the platform and the receptacle. The rotating dispenser includes a base fluid dispenser for dispensing a controlled mass of the base fluid into the receptacle, and a solid particle dispenser for dispensing a controlled mass of the solid particles into the receptacle. The base fluid dispenser is in communication with the base fluid tank, and the solid particle dispenser is in communication with the solid particle container. A mixer selectively and controllably mixes the controlled mass of the base fluid and the controlled mass of the solid particles in the receptacle to form the suspension.Type: GrantFiled: December 30, 2021Date of Patent: March 11, 2025Assignee: KUWAIT UNIVERSITYInventors: Naser Alsayegh, Shikha A.
